Default Problems with protien drinks

I am having problems finding something I like to drink with my protien~I have a hard time with the consistancy of the drink after you add the protien to the blender. I don't care for the thickness of it. Any suggestions??

Isopure no carb is good. Healthwise is also a fruity drink almost like koolaid. Have you tried shaking your shake rather than blending? Blending tends to add more air which makes the shake frothy. Shaking minimizes the frothiness.

I find that sometimes shake mixes mix better in a shaker cup and with low fat soy milk with it. I don't use a blender for shakes because it takes too much work. Shaker cups are much easier. Certain kinds of shakes also have a thickening property to them. So watch for that. With Unjury powder, it seems to work best when you mix it in very slowly and stir it in. So I hope that helps.
